Ah, Friday. Time to wave a fond goodbye to another week of work and get some reading in. Want to improve your email marketing results? These new articles from around the web can help...1. Consider web feeds (RSS) as a sales medium
Heresy! Dare I suggest giving web feeds another look? Autodesk sent the same offer out via email and RSS, and the latter got higher conversions.
(Note: this doesn't mean RSS is better than email. It just reminds us that we shouldn't assume email is the only way to get an offer out.)
2. Consider certifying your emails
Goodmail big up another client who boosted open rates after getting certified...though they admit the client also changed their email practices at the same time in ways that would have a similar effect.
(That's not a sly dig at Goodmail, since other case studies show the potential benefits of certification, for example for the Red Cross or Overstock.)
3. Compare your efforts with the Advanced Email Marketing Checklist...
...put together by Anna Billstrom. Should give you some ideas on what else you might do with your emails.
4. Add customer ratings and reviews to your emails
Bath and Body Works report higher conversion rates from promotional emails as a result of doing just that.
5. Ensure more continuity between your emails and your website
Chad White explores issues like branding, use of a logo, navigational layouts, colors, etc., with good and bad examples from the world of retail email.
6. Improve your delivery rates (doh!)
ESP Aweber just added an incentive to subscribe to their blog...a 9-page guide to the things you can do (or need to think about or explore further) if you want more emails to reach the inbox.
7. Better exploit transactional emails
Elaine O'Gorman describes the advantages of adding marketing messages to account updates, order confirmations etc., explains some of the problems with implementing the idea, and lists the components of a strong transactional email program.
